The World Christian University Library mission is to support the learning, research, and academic success of the students, faculty, and alumni. Through campus and online information literacy, the library responds to the information needs of the USU community with a supportive student- and learning-centered approach.

The academic curricula are supported by access to online databases subscribed to by the University, and by text-based, recorded, and interactive web-based information literacy training. The comprehensive information literacy training program supports student research: the librarian provides research assistance in person, by telephone, by email, and by webinar; a virtual reference service is also available seven days a week to assist students and faculty.

The electronic library is in the online class platform (D2L Brightsapce) as the “Library Corner.” Its resources are available 24/7. These include: tutorials, research guide, databases, collections of peer-reviewed open access journals, e-books, theses and worldwide open access collections. Additional online resources correspond to societies, associations, directories, government information and special topics like PICOT question, Nursing Theories and Evidence-Based.
